My packard bell monitor keeps presenting a blank

Try this for starters. Shut down the computer like you normally do. Next turn it on and while its booting up press the F8 key(keep tapping it). You should get a menu and on that menu, one of the choices is Safe mode. Select it and press enter. This will boot your computer into a Diagnostic mode where you can troubleshoot hardware software and windows problem in general. If you successfully get into safe mode answer yes to the question it asks and then goto your Device manager..you can get there by rightclicking the mycomputer icon and select properties from the drop down menu then select the Hardware tab on top.and click DEVICE MANAGER. In this screen look for your display adapter..higlight your graphics adapter and right click...then select uninstall...now reboot your computer normally this time dont press the f8 key..gointo WIndows normally. This should reinstall your graphics card and possibly fix the problem.

The screen only shows no signal when i switch on

This means it is not receiving a signal from the computer. Check to make sure the cable is tightly connected to your computer and to the monitor. If it is, then the video card on your computer is bad and needs to be replaced.

On / Off switch problem

March 23 2007 This problem is now resolved and the monitor fixed and working. For reference - it was nothing to do with the ON/OFF switch at all. The Power Supply / Inverter PCB had two duff capacitors. These were replaced and BINGO - a working unit.
